General Description

2-Phenyl-3-(pyridin-2-yl)-1H-indole, also known as PPI, is a chemical compound with the molecular formula C20H14N2. It is a heterocyclic compound that contains an indole ring substituted with a phenyl group and a pyridine group at the 2 and 3 positions, respectively. PPI is a versatile molecule that has shown potential in various biological and chemical applications, including as a pharmaceutical intermediate, a building block for drug discovery, and a fluorescent probe in biochemical studies. Its unique structure and properties make it a valuable tool for researchers and chemists in the development of new drugs and materials.

Check Digit Verification of cas no

The CAS Registry Mumber 91025-04-6 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 9,1,0,2 and 5 respectively; the second part has 2 digits, 0 and 4 respectively.
Calculate Digit Verification of CAS Registry Number 91025-04:
(7*9)+(6*1)+(5*0)+(4*2)+(3*5)+(2*0)+(1*4)=96
96 % 10 = 6
So 91025-04-6 is a valid CAS Registry Number.

2,3-Disubstituted indoles through the palladium-catalyzed reaction of aryl chlorides with o-alkynyltrifluoroacetanilides

Cacchi, Sandro,Fabrizi, Giancarlo,Goggiamani, Antonella

, p. 1301 - 1305 (2007/10/03)

2,3-Disubstituted indoles can be prepared in moderate to excellent yields by reacting readily available o-alkynyltrifluoroacetanilides with aryl chlorides in MeCN at 120°C in the presence of Pd2(dba)3 and Xphos.

2-Substituted 3-aryl- and 3-heteroarylindoles by the palladium-catalyzed reaction of o-trifluoroacetanilides with aryl bromides and triflates

Cacchi, Sandro,Fabrizi, Giancarlo,Lamba, Doriano,Marinelli, Fabio,Parisi, Luca M.

, p. 728 - 734 (2007/10/03)

The palladium-catalyzed reaction of aryl and heteroaryl bromides and triflates with o-alkynyltrifluoroacetanilides affords 2-substituted 3-aryl- and heteroarylindoles usually in excellent yield. The procedure can be applied to the synthesis of 2-substituted indole-3-carboxaldehydes.
